From 3699518ba9c42018c3eda37d3266f1e9e648b7de Mon Sep 17 00:00:00 2001 From: Obai Albek <89144251+ObaiAlbek@users.noreply.github.com> Date: Sun, 24 Aug 2025 21:16:53 +0200 Subject: [PATCH] README File --- Projekt_Ordner/README.md | 22 ++++++++++++++++++++++ 1 file changed, 22 insertions(+) create mode 100644 Projekt_Ordner/README.md diff --git a/Projekt_Ordner/README.md b/Projekt_Ordner/README.md new file mode 100644 index 0000000..4aa6847 --- /dev/null +++ b/Projekt_Ordner/README.md @@ -0,0 +1,22 @@ +# Data Structures Visualized (HTML/CSS/JS/PHP) + +## Über mich & die Idee + +Ich studiere Informatik im Bachelor an der Hochschule Mannheim und möchte mit diesem Projekt meine Kenntnisse in **Datenstrukturen** und **Webentwicklung** praktisch verbinden. + +Die Idee entstand, weil ich selbst beim Lernen von Algorithmen gemerkt habe, dass **visuelle Darstellungen** vieles einfacher machen. Mit dieser App will ich daher interaktive Animationen anbieten, die das Verständnis von **Stack, Queue, Listen, Bäumen und Graphen** erleichtern. + + +## Features +- Stack/Queue: Push/Pop, Enqueue/Dequeue mit Schritt-für-Schritt-Animation +- Linked List (Singly/Doubly): Insert/Delete/Search, Zeiger-Visualisierung +- Binary Search Tree: Insert/Delete/Traversals (in/pre/post) +- Graph: BFS/DFS, Adjazenzliste +- Undo/Reset, Geschwindigkeitsregler, Code-Anzeige je Operation + +## Tech-Stack +- **Frontend:** HTML, CSS, JavaScript (modular) +- **Backend (optional):** PHP (z. B. zum Laden von Beispieldaten/Logs) + + +